TINY PLANT HOUSES* | Hook & Stem Co. | $ 52 for set of 3 | Other wood options. | I fell madly in love with these walnut planters when I discovered the shop this spring and couldn’t get them off my mind. So I ordered myself a set and they are every bit as well made and adorable as I’d hoped. If you have a plant lover on your list definitely take a peek at this shop. I really like that these even have a hole in the base for proper drainage (which succulents need!). Just put them on a dish when you water them so there is no leakage.

They are quite small but easily house a tiny succulent, cactus or air plant.

A PERFECT PURSE | OPELLE Creative c/o | $390 CAD | More colours available. | I’ve mentioned this before but OPELLE Creative was the first shop I ever ordered from on ETSY and, in turn, a major reason why I began taking an interest in responsible style. The leather quality and craftsmanship (I should say craftswomanship!) is absolutely top of the line and every detail is impeccably considered. The Micro Meena is a perfect bag for going out (ie: all your holiday festivities) and for travel because it’s compact but still highly functional. My wallet, phone, keys and lip balm all fit without an issue and the strap is great for wearing on your shoulder, cross-body or removing completely for a little clutch.
